> Can someone tell me how the File Selection control is intended to be  
> used?  I know what it actually does, but since it can't be linked to a  
> data field, the only use I can see is to find a path to cut and paste into  
> another field.

This field originates from the time when OpenOffice.org was a browser
... There's in fact no real use for this control in database documents,
as it is not data-aware. Of course you could add some macro magic to it,
which evaluates the user-entered path and does <whatever> with it. Even
then, however, the control lacks desirable features such as specifying
the list of extensions which it should browse for, auto-completion, and
the like.
